I would be a little careful going over 40 psi on the open road due to higher running temps. Considering Chales Law of Thermodynamics (pressure is proportional to temperature in a given volume) if your tyre temps are likely to go up then you could easily end up with a tyre pressure approaching 50psi. Apart from the obvious lowering of grip, due to less sidewall deflection and reduced contact patch, the effects of a blowout will be much more pronounced. All that risk for a possible saving of 0.1% fuel mileage doesnt really add up IMO.

Try alternating the pressures fron to rear too - a difference of only 2psi can be felt quite easlily. If you want a little more direct feeling in the steering wheel while maintaining a rear grip bias, try going 2 psi higher on the front.

everytime i put new brand tyres on a car that i have not had before i rule a line across the tyre in liquid paper and drive it for a week, if the outer edges rub off first, increase pressure, middle, decrease pressure.

37 is my magic mark in the stagea under standard commuting situations

increased pressures are also better for towing as it stops wall flex, but too much and the pressures will get too high

rule of thumb here is set your tyres b4 you leave, if your tyres rise 4 psi after about 1 hour of driving they are perfect, not 4psi, then put in more air, let air out iff 5 etc.

the greater the load on the tyre the more crucial the 4psi rise is as a squatting wheel will generate more heat

did this on the epic journey in the stag towing the 2 ton trailer (green garden shed with wheels) 3000kms across AUS

not one blow out despite the fact we drove in the middle of summer on b grade roads.

blow outs are not caused by over inflation of the tyre but exessive heat in the wall

- according to caravanists and truckies

all driver training companies strongly recommend to drive 40psi (yes even for your daily)

The more pressure allows the tread patterns to open up which helps when driving in wet. Also there is less flex in the sidewall which reduces heat and wear on the walls. It also provides more control as the tyre isnt rolling over itself when you make a turn.

Old cars used to have 30psi due to a lower pressure provided a more comfortable ride. If you look at the new holdens/fords ive been told they will recommend 38psi due to advancement in suspension to provide a softer ride.

38psi-40psi is the recommended tyre pressure.

/source: Driver Dynamics
